- 2026-08-11 Karooooo CEO Disposes 31,279 Shares for $2.0 Million The CEO disposed of 31,279 shares at a weighted-average price of $63.76 per share, representing a transaction value of ~$2.0 million. The disposition reduced the insider''s direct equity position by 0.18%.
- 2026-08-04 Karooooo CEO Jose Isaias Calisto Sells 50,527 Shares for $3.2 Million Stock has surged 38% over the past year, and the CEO retains 17.8 million shares worth $1.14 billion after this modest 0.28% reduction in direct holdings.

- 2026-07-17 Karooooo''s Q1 Earnings: Core Growth Remains Intact, Despite Its FX Headwind Karooooo Ltd. delivered another strong earnings beat, with revenue up 22% and robust subscriber growth in its core Cartrack product. KARO maintains high EBITDA (45%) and operating (28%) margins, despite FX-driven margin compression and increased sales and marketing spend. Balance sheet metrics are healthy, with $756 million in hard currency cash and a 2.13% dividend yield supporting capital flexibility while reducing default risk.
- 2026-07-16 Why Karooooo Stock Jumped 13% Today Karooooo reported 34% year-over-year revenue growth and an 11% jump in bottom-line earnings. The Karooooo Logistics division posted a 48% increase in sales for the quarter.
